Re: Why has my 55 plate pug 206 doors gone off?
Depends whats wrong.
Sometimes it comes back from repair "virginised" and has to be recoded to your car by a Peugeot main dealer (if they are willing to do it, some will only do new units)
Costs are about £150 +VAT, plus about another tenner if you haven't got your key code card.
You will need the card and all the keys you have for the car.
You won't be able to drive it there so you would have to tow it / transport it.
As I said before, you need to get it diagnosed first as this is all guess & speculation at the moment.
